Output 95c08fc653103048e76ea2c1b831d55fd6037196a323f9fec013b9e0253b7480:2

value
17201964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dc03c3c365d4bbb132a005dd2777ad3c090b6a OP_EQUAL
address
MG6HwPjpXMT63Z4yERy4eJhmS7ZMmuqjhL
transaction
95c08fc653103048e76ea2c1b831d55fd6037196a323f9fec013b9e0253b7480
spent
true